How to Calculate Proper Gutter Capacity
Establishing suitable drainage volumes for your residence encompasses multiple essential elements that extend past basic roofline measurements. The total surface area of your roof fundamentally determines the volume of rain your drainage system must accommodate during intense storms. Furthermore, sharper roof inclinations increase flow speeds, necessitating expanded volume capabilities to avoid overflow conditions. Residences featuring numerous valley formations channel runoff toward particular segments, establishing critical zones requiring appropriate dimensions.
Key Calculation Factors:
- Roof measurements plus complete drainage surface calculated in square footage.
- Roof inclination degree (precipitation accelerates on sharper angles).
- Quantity plus positioning of valley concentration points.
- Local Pennsylvania precipitation intensity statistics.

Chester County Rainfall Patterns and Requirements
Average Annual Precipitation
Chester County receives roughly 47 inches of precipitation yearly, notably exceeding nationwide averages. Our seasonal distribution reveals more substantial accumulations throughout summer periods, especially July through August as thunderstorm activity intensifies and becomes more regular. These periods frequently record accumulations surpassing 5 inches, producing considerable runoff difficulties.
Current climate variation influence patterns suggest increasingly unpredictable weather conditions featuring elevated occurrences of concentrated deluges instead of moderate, continuous precipitation. This transition to heightened storm severity renders Pennsylvania gutter sizing progressively critical for area property owners confronting elevated risks of structural harm from inadequately dimensioned infrastructure.
Peak Rainfall Events
Chester County's geographic position creates vulnerability to diverse high-capacity precipitation circumstances. Standard summer thunderstorm activity delivers 2-3 inches across several hours, whereas hurricane remnants plus tropical formations traditionally produce 5-8 inch accumulations spanning 1-2 day periods. Winter introduces distinct obstacles, as rapid snow and ice melt can easily overburden smaller channels, especially during freeze-thaw transitions. Spring runoff factors become essential since saturated soil elevates roof drainage administration significance. When Standard 5-Inch Gutters Fail
Conventional five-inch drainage infrastructures, although sufficient for numerous residences, repeatedly demonstrate inadequacy throughout Chester County's strongest storm occurrences. These traditional configurations commonly undergo overflow throughout intense precipitation, especially at corner areas where capacity accumulates. Valley section overload problems constitute an additional frequent failure location, since these roof areas direct considerable liquid quantities toward restricted channel segments.
Residences featuring extensive roof areas amplify these difficulties, producing flow capacities exceeding conventional limits throughout maximum storms. Despite regular maintenance, smaller infrastructures frequently encounter insufficient downspout situations, since narrower channels fail to direct liquid rapidly enough to avoid backup. Cost Difference Between Gutter Sizes
Financial distinctions between conventional and expanded drainage infrastructures incorporate multiple considerations past initial expense factors. Material expenses for each linear foot predictably rise for expanded channels, as six-inch configurations generally require 15-25% additional investment versus smaller alternatives. This variation includes accessories including termination pieces, corner segments, plus support hardware, each necessitating expanded measurements.
Comparative Pricing for Chester County Gutter Installation:
Component | 5-Inch System | 6-Inch System |
Material Cost (per linear ft) | $4-7 | $6-9 |
Installation Labor | Standard | 15-20% higher |
Downspout Requirements | 2×3 standard | 3×4 recommended |
Total System Cost (100 ft) | $600-1,100 | $900-1,400 |

Roof Pitch and Gutter Sizing Relationship
Your building's inclination notably affects suitable dimension choices for accurate gutter size determination. Structures featuring sharp inclination degrees generate increased speed while precipitation descends, possibly overloading conventional channels throughout intense storms. This increased flow demands expanded volume for successful runoff capture plus direction. Alternatively, buildings featuring minimal gradient drainage factors encounter separate obstacles, since liquids travel gradually yet in expanded quantities throughout continuous storms.
Critical Pitch Factors:
- Sharp roofs (8/12 inclination or steeper) increase flow, necessitating expanded channels.
- Minimal-inclined roofs below 4/12 enable accumulation potentially retreating beneath shingles.
- Various roof surfaces generate irregular distribution locations.
- Suitable fascia panel measurements required for expanded mounting.

Downspout Placement for Maximum Effectiveness
Calculated downspout positioning demonstrates equal importance to suitable channel dimensions for successful moisture control. For Chester County residences, our team suggests downspouts roughly each 20-30 feet throughout runs, including supplementary positioning at primary corners plus valley discharge points. The relationship between horizontal and vertical components is critical: large horizontal channels paired with standard vertical tubes frequently create bottlenecks during intense rainfall.
Obtaining accurate gutter capacity calculation demands coordinating expanded channels alongside suitably dimensioned vertical tubes.
